แปลง MHT เป็น TEX โดยใช้ GroupDocs.Conversion .NET

การแนะนำ

คุณกำลังมองหาวิธีแปลงไฟล์ MIME Encapsulation of Aggregate HTML (MHT) เป็น LaTeX Source Documents (.tex) หรือไม่ คู่มือฉบับสมบูรณ์นี้จะช่วยให้คุณใช้ GroupDocs.Conversion for .NET API ที่มีประสิทธิภาพเพื่อดำเนินการแปลงนี้ได้อย่างมีประสิทธิภาพ ซึ่งจะช่วยปรับปรุงเวิร์กโฟลว์เอกสารของคุณ

สิ่งที่คุณจะได้เรียนรู้:

  • การตั้งค่าและการใช้ GroupDocs.Conversion สำหรับ .NET
  • คำแนะนำทีละขั้นตอนในการแปลงไฟล์ MHT เป็นรูปแบบ TEX
  • ตัวเลือกการกำหนดค่าคีย์และเคล็ดลับการแก้ไขปัญหา

เริ่มต้นด้วยการตรวจสอบให้แน่ใจว่าคุณมีข้อกำหนดเบื้องต้นที่จำเป็น

ข้อกำหนดเบื้องต้น

หากต้องการทำตามบทช่วยสอนนี้ ให้แน่ใจว่าคุณมี:

ไลบรารีและเวอร์ชันที่จำเป็น

  • GroupDocs.การแปลงสำหรับ .NET: ต้องมีเวอร์ชัน 25.3.0
  • .NET Framework หรือ .NET Core: ตรวจสอบให้แน่ใจว่าสภาพแวดล้อมการพัฒนาของคุณรองรับเวอร์ชันกรอบงานที่จำเป็น

ข้อกำหนดการตั้งค่าสภาพแวดล้อม

  • IDE ที่เข้ากันได้กับ AC# (เช่น Visual Studio)
  • ความคุ้นเคยพื้นฐานกับการจัดการไฟล์และกระบวนการแปลงใน .NET

ข้อกำหนดเบื้องต้นของความรู้

  • ความเข้าใจแนวคิดการเขียนโปรแกรมขั้นพื้นฐานใน C#
  • ความคุ้นเคยกับการเตรียมเอกสาร LaTeX หากมี

การตั้งค่า GroupDocs.Conversion สำหรับ .NET

ขั้นแรก ให้ตั้งค่าไลบรารี GroupDocs.Conversion ในโปรเจ็กต์ของคุณโดยใช้คอนโซลตัวจัดการแพ็กเกจ NuGet หรือ .NET CLI:

คอนโซลตัวจัดการแพ็กเกจ NuGet:

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I:

dotnet add package GroupDocs.Conversion --version 25.3.0

การขอใบอนุญาต

คุณสามารถใช้ GroupDocs.Conversion สำหรับ .NET ได้ด้วยการทดลองใช้ฟรีหรือโดยการขอรับใบอนุญาตชั่วคราว:

  1. ทดลองใช้งานฟรี: ดาวน์โหลดห้องสมุดได้จาก การเปิดตัว GroupDocs.
  2. ใบอนุญาตชั่วคราว:รับได้ที่ หน้าใบอนุญาตชั่วคราวของ GroupDocs.
  3. ซื้อ:สำหรับการเข้าถึงแบบเต็ม กรุณาเยี่ยมชม หน้าการซื้อ GroupDocs.

การเริ่มต้นและการตั้งค่าเบื้องต้น

เริ่มต้น GroupDocs.Conversion API ในโครงการ C# ของคุณดังนี้:

using System;
using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Convert;

class Program
{
    static void Main()
    {
        string outputFolder = "YOUR_OUTPUT_DIRECTORY";
        string inputFile = "YOUR_DOCUMENT_DIRECTORY\sample.mht";

        // เริ่มต้นวัตถุ Converter ด้วยไฟล์ MHT
        using (var converter = new Converter(inputFile))
        {
            Console.WriteLine("Converter initialized successfully.");
        }
    }
}

แทนที่ YOUR_OUTPUT_DIRECTORY และ YOUR_DOCUMENT_DIRECTORY\sample.mht ด้วยเส้นทางที่แท้จริงของคุณ

คู่มือการใช้งาน

วิธีแปลงไฟล์ MHT เป็นรูปแบบ TEX มีดังนี้:

ขั้นตอนที่ 1: โหลดไฟล์ MHT ต้นฉบับ

โหลดไฟล์ MHT ต้นฉบับเพื่อการแปลง:

using (var converter = new Converter(@"YOUR_DOCUMENT_DIRECTORY\sample.mht"))
{
    Console.WriteLine("Source MHT file loaded.");
}

ขั้นตอนที่ 2: กำหนดค่าตัวเลือกการแปลง

กำหนดค่าตัวเลือกให้เหมาะกับรูปแบบ TEX:

P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ions
{
    Format = PageDescriptionLanguageFileType.Tex // ระบุ TEX เป็นรูปแบบเป้าหมาย
};

ขั้นตอนที่ 3: ดำเนินการแปลง

ดำเนินการแปลงและบันทึกผลลัพธ์เป็นไฟล์ .tex:

string outputFile = Path.Combine(outputFolder, "mht-converted-to.tex");
converter.Convert(outputFile, options);
Console.WriteLine("Conversion completed successfully.");

ขั้นตอนนี้จะแปลงเอกสารของคุณเป็นรูปแบบที่ต้องการ

เคล็ดลับการแก้ไขปัญหา

  • ข้อผิดพลาดเส้นทางไฟล์: ตรวจสอบว่าเส้นทางไฟล์ทั้งหมดถูกต้อง
  • ความเข้ากันได้ของห้องสมุดต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ง GroupDocs.Conversion เวอร์ชันที่ถูกต้อง
  • การอนุญาต: ยืนยันการอนุญาตการเขียนสำหรับไดเร็กทอรีเอาท์พุต

การประยุกต์ใช้งานจริง

การแปลง MHT เป็นรูปแบบ TEX มีประโยชน์ใน:

  1. งานวิจัยเชิงวิชาการ:การเปลี่ยนเนื้อหาเว็บลงในเอกสาร LaTeX
  2. เอกสารทางเทคนิค:เก็บถาวรหน้าเว็บเป็นรายงานทางเทคนิค
  3. การเก็บข้อมูลถาวร:เก็บรักษาข้อมูลในรูปแบบตัวอักษรเพื่อการจัดทำเอกสาร

การบูรณาการกับระบบ .NET อื่นๆ สามารถทำให้กระบวนการเหล่านี้เป็นอัตโนมัติภายในเวิร์กโฟลว์ขนาดใหญ่ได้

การพิจารณาประสิทธิภาพ

เพิ่มประสิทธิภาพการทำงานโดย:

  • การตรวจสอบการใช้หน่วยความจำในระหว่างการแปลงไฟล์ขนาดใหญ่
  • การนำการประมวลผลแบบแบตช์มาใช้งานอย่างมีประสิทธิภาพ
  • การใช้วิธีอะซิงโครนัสเพื่อปรับปรุงการตอบสนองของแอปพลิเคชัน

แนวทางปฏิบัตินี้จะช่วยเพิ่มประสิทธิภาพการใช้ GroupDocs.Conversion API ในโครงการ .NET ของคุณ

บทสรุป

ตอนนี้คุณทราบวิธีการแปลงไฟล์ MHT เป็นรูปแบบ TEX โดยใช้ GroupDocs.Conversion สำหรับ .NET แล้ว ทักษะนี้จะช่วยปรับปรุงการจัดการเอกสารได้อย่างมาก โดยเฉพาะอย่างยิ่งเมื่อใช้ LaTeX สำหรับการจัดทำเอกสาร

ขั้นตอนต่อไป:

  • ทดลองใช้รูปแบบอื่น ๆ ที่รองรับโดย GroupDocs.Conversion
  • สำรวจตัวเลือกขั้นสูงสำหรับเอาท์พุตที่กำหนดเอง
  • แบ่งปันข้อเสนอแนะหรือคำถามใน ฟอรั่ม GroupDocs.

พร้อมที่จะลองใช้งานหรือยัง? นำโซลูชันนี้ไปใช้และปรับปรุงเวิร์กโฟลว์การประมวลผลเอกสารของคุณวันนี้!

ส่วนคำถามที่พบบ่อย

คำถามที่ 1: GroupDocs.Conversion สำหรับ .NET ใช้สำหรับอะไร A1: เป็นไลบรารีที่รองรับการแปลงระหว่างรูปแบบเอกสารต่างๆ รวมถึง MHT เป็น TEX

คำถามที่ 2: ฉันสามารถแปลงไฟล์หลายไฟล์พร้อมกันโดยใช้ API นี้ได้หรือไม่ A2: ใช่ การประมวลผลแบบแบตช์สามารถจัดการการแปลงหลายรายการได้อย่างมีประสิทธิภาพ

คำถามที่ 3: การใช้ GroupDocs.Conversion ฟรีหรือไม่? A3: มีรุ่นทดลองใช้งานฟรี หากต้องการฟีเจอร์และการสนับสนุนเพิ่มเติม โปรดพิจารณาซื้อใบอนุญาต

ไตรมาสที่ 4: ข้อกำหนดของระบบสำหรับการใช้ API นี้คืออะไร A4: ตรวจสอบให้แน่ใจว่าสภาพแวดล้อมของคุณรองรับ .NET Framework หรือ .NET Core ที่เข้ากันได้กับ GroupDocs.Conversion เวอร์ชัน 25.3.0

คำถามที่ 5: ฉันสามารถหาข้อมูลเพิ่มเติมเกี่ยวกับห้องสมุดนี้ได้ที่ไหน A5: เยี่ยมชม เอกสารประกอบการแปลง GroupDocs สำหรับคำแนะนำที่ครอบคลุมและการอ้างอิง API